Overview

Long-range searchlights are specialized lighting devices engineered to project intense, focused beams over distances exceeding 500 meters. These rugged luminaires serve critical roles in marine operations, emergency response scenarios, and industrial settings where traditional lighting proves inadequate. Modern iterations predominantly employ LED technology, offering superior energy efficiency compared to legacy xenon or halogen systems. The evolution of searchlight technology has paralleled advancements in optics and materials science. Contemporary models integrate precision reflectors, thermal management systems, and often incorporate remote control capabilities. These devices represent a convergence of durability and performance, with military-grade variants capable of illumination ranges surpassing 1,000 meters.

Structure and Working Principle

The core components include a high-intensity light source (typically LED arrays or gas discharge lamps), parabolic reflectors for beam collimation, and impact-resistant housing. Advanced models feature multi-faceted reflector (MFR) optics that optimize light distribution while minimizing energy waste. Electrical systems vary by application, with marine models typically employing 12V/24V DC configurations and industrial versions utilizing 110V-240V AC. The working principle involves converting electrical energy into concentrated photonic output through carefully engineered optical paths. Thermal management systems, often incorporating heat sinks and cooling fins, maintain optimal operating temperatures to ensure longevity.

Key Features

Beam distance constitutes the primary performance metric, with professional-grade searchlights achieving 1,500-3,000 lux at 1,000 meters. Many models offer adjustable focus mechanisms, enabling operators to toggle between wide flood and narrow spot configurations. Environmental resilience features include IP67-IP69K ratings for waterproof operation and corrosion-resistant materials for marine applications. Modern searchlights increasingly incorporate smart functionalities such as Bluetooth connectivity, programmable sweep patterns, and light intensity modulation. Energy efficiency has become paramount, with LED-based systems delivering 100+ lumens per watt while maintaining 50,000+ hour lifespans. Some industrial variants integrate with IoT platforms for centralized lighting management.

Application Areas

Maritime applications dominate searchlight usage, particularly for vessel navigation, port operations, and offshore platform illumination. Coast guard and naval vessels employ these as essential safety equipment for night operations and distress signaling. The aviation sector utilizes specialized variants for runway lighting and aircraft inspection. In industrial contexts, searchlights facilitate nighttime construction, mining operations, and perimeter security. Emergency services deploy portable versions for disaster response and nighttime search operations. Recent adaptations include integration with autonomous vehicles and drone systems for aerial surveillance applications.

Maintenance and Precautions

Routine maintenance involves lens cleaning with non-abrasive solutions to maintain optical clarity and inspection of electrical contacts for corrosion. Manufacturers recommend periodic verification of waterproof seals, particularly in marine environments. Thermal management systems require dust removal to prevent overheating. Critical precautions include avoiding activation near flammable materials and ensuring proper grounding for high-voltage models. Operators should never look directly into the beam at close range. For units with mechanical components (pan-tilt mechanisms), regular lubrication of moving parts extends operational life. Battery-powered models necessitate proper charge cycle management.

B2B Procurement Guide

Professional buyers should specify required beam distance, environmental ratings, and power source compatibility during procurement. Bulk purchases for industrial applications often benefit from customization options including mounting solutions and control system integration. Key evaluation metrics include luminaire efficacy (lumens per watt), mean time between failures (MTBF), and availability of replacement parts. For marine applications, verify compliance with relevant standards such as SOLAS or DNV GL certifications. Consider total cost of ownership rather than upfront price alone, factoring in energy consumption and maintenance requirements. Established manufacturers typically offer 2-5 year warranties for professional-grade equipment.
